Job Description
- Oversee and optimise ecommerce platforms to achieve sales targets and enhance customer experience.
- Collaborate with the marketing team to create and implement online campaigns aligned with brand strategies.
- Monitor website performance, ensuring functionality and addressing any technical issues promptly.
- Analyse online sales data to identify trends and opportunities for growth in the FMCG sector.
- Manage relationships with third-party agencies and service providers to ensure seamless operations.
- Support the development and execution of global ecommerce projects and initiatives.
- Ensure all content and promotions adhere to brand guidelines and maintain a consistent tone.
- Stay updated on industry trends and competitors' activities to maintain a competitive edge.
